Powertrain and Performance


The 2026 Ford Fiesta Hatchback offers a range of powertrain options, each delivering impressive performance, efficiency, and driving dynamics.

The base engine is a 1.0-liter EcoBoost three-cylinder unit, producing 125 horsepower and 148 lb-ft of torque. This engine is paired with a six-speed manual transmission, offering a lively and engaging driving experience.

For those seeking more power, the 1.5-liter EcoBoost four-cylinder engine delivers 180 horsepower and 190 lb-ft of torque. This engine is available with either a six-speed manual or an eight-speed automatic transmission, providing a smooth and responsive driving experience.

The 2026 Fiesta Hatchback also introduces a new hybrid powertrain, combining the 1.0-liter EcoBoost engine with an electric motor and a small battery pack. This powertrain provides impressive fuel efficiency while maintaining a sporty and responsive driving character.

Driver Assistance Technologies

  • Pre-Collision Assist with Automatic Emergency Braking: Detects potential collisions and alerts the driver, automatically applying brakes if necessary to avoid or reduce the severity of an impact.
  • Lane Departure Warning and Lane Keeping Assist: Monitors lane markings and provides alerts or corrective steering input if the vehicle drifts out of its lane, preventing unintended lane departures.
  • Blind Spot Monitoring with Cross-Traffic Alert: Uses sensors to detect vehicles in blind spots, alerting the driver and providing visual indicators to enhance awareness and reduce the risk of collisions when changing lanes or reversing.
  • Adaptive Cruise Control with Stop-and-Go: Maintains a safe following distance from the vehicle ahead, adjusting speed automatically. It can also bring the car to a complete stop and resume driving in stop-and-go traffic.
  • Rear Cross-Traffic Alert: Detects approaching vehicles when reversing, alerting the driver and providing visual indicators to prevent collisions with cross-traffic.
